Ruger announced at SHOT show they were adding a 450 Bushmaster bolt gun to their lineup of Ruger American Ranch rifles. I'm wondering if anyone has seen or heard of a time table for when they will be releasing them to the public and LGS.

Wonder if it has anything to do with the fact that .458 SOCOM hasn't been accepted as a SAAMI standard cartridge yet, and .450 Bushmaster has.

This new rifle package reminds me of the .458 × 1.5" Barnes (a short belted cartridge) that had been adopted for use in suppressed bolt-action rifles during the Vietnam War.
